September 16, 2024
Float: Senior Interfaces Engineer

Headquarters: Far flung

URL:

Who We Are
Flow is the arena’s main tool for groups to plot their time. Introduced in 2012, we’ve grown once a year since, and stay proudly unbiased, self-funded and successful. As an authorized B Company, we’re dedicated to creating a favorable contribution to our crew, consumers, the surroundings, and the far flung neighborhood. We’re a crew of fifty operating 100% remotely who imagine in dwelling our Easiest Paintings Lifestyles. You’ll spouse with crew participants globally, together with Australia, Mexico, Italy, Nigeria, Canada, and the United States. Pay attention what our crew has to mention via surfing our weblog, or studying our Glassdoor evaluations. Take a look at what our consumers recall to mind Flow from our G2 evaluations.

We’re on a scale up adventure, and we’re searching for individuals who thrive on this degree, given the autonomy, and the chance, to do the most productive paintings in their occupation.

Why We’re Hiring For This Position
Our front-end crew is accountable for our customer-facing utility, the principle approach consumers get price from Flow. We beef up a internet utility, an iOS app, an Android app, and a desktop app (Electron). These kind of platforms percentage a large amount of code and are regularly rising.

As our product continues to develop, our visitor base grows with it. We’re searching for a talented engineer to lend a hand transfer issues ahead via development new user-facing options, contributing to our shared part library, and modernizing legacy code. The Senior Interfaces Engineer may also be accountable for the protection and upkeep required to be sure that we will ship the high quality enjoy that our consumers be expecting from us.

You’ll sign up for a sensible, succesful staff of engineers particularly targeted on the internet utility, making sure that the principle automobile to ship price stays precisely that. We’ve got some bold objectives as an organization and with the intention to satisfy them, we now have some similarly bold objectives for our internet utility. We’re willing with the intention to beef up our consumers as they grow to be extra a success and develop, and this ever-increasing enlargement is beginning to problem a few of our older methods. We’re desperate to reimagine our front-end to beef up consumers whose sizes exceed our present greatest consumers.

Our Lead Interfaces Engineer, Haakon Jack, explains the necessary function you’ll play inside our Interfaces crew. Watch this video!
You’ll be operating asynchronously with a vibrant, devoted crew from around the globe, with a powerful focal point on taking complicated issues and developing answers that really feel easy and intuitive for our consumers.

What You’ll Be Accountable For
Early on, you’ll leap proper into:

  • Main Product-Targeted Initiatives: Pressure tasks equivalent to improving charts/visualizations or bettering onboarding reports.
  • Stakeholder Communique: Speak about specs with Product and Design groups to know issues and constraints, particularly performance-related ones.
As soon as you’re a bit extra settled, we think that you are going to leap into:

  • That specialize in Software Spaces: Focal point on explicit portions of the front-end structure, care for regressions, insects, and visitor queries linked to these spaces.
  • Contributing to the Entrance-Finish Structure: Take part in discussions on scaling and evolving the front-end structure, together with strategic adjustments or procedure enhancements.
  • Contributing to the Design Device: We use an interior design-system/part library at Flow to stay our UI’s constant and top quality – you’ll be anticipated to paintings with the Design Platform crew so as to add and replace parts as wanted for characteristic paintings.
  • Move-functional Collaboration: You’ll collaborate with more than a few groups throughout engineering and Flow; for instance, enticing with the Person Revel in crew to know and reinforce how consumers engage with the product, making sure it meets their wishes.
What You’ll Want To Be A hit
We would like you to like your paintings and imagine that those talents will assist you to be successful within the function. Making use of those talents calls for:

  • React Experience: Prime point of talent in React, with a powerful working out of hooks
  • State Control: Revel in development massive programs with Redux, just right working out of native vs. international state
  • Styling Manner: Familiarity with Vanilla CSS in addition to CSS-in-JS, with out reliance on application categories like Tailwind
  • Typescript: Revel in with TypeScript, as we’re recently transitioning our front-end codebase to Typescript
  • Trying out Gear: Wisdom of Vitest or Jest for checking out
  • Monorepo Revel in: Relaxed operating in a monorepo atmosphere
  • Bonus should you come to us with:

    • Revel in with Finish-to-Finish check automation formula
    • Revel in development Design Methods as a method to bridge the space between design and construction
    • Construction Android and iOS apps with React Local
    • Running with dispensed methods and event-based architectures at scale
As a completely far flung crew, we’re on the lookout for any individual pleased with asynchronous communique because the default, which means that you could have earlier far flung enjoy and are at ease the usage of equipment like Slack, Loom, and Linear to be in contact as wanted. Don’t fear—you’ll have important deep paintings time since we now have only a few conferences.

Why Sign up for Us
Pay for this function is US $167,471 (Stage 3). Right here’s a weblog publish with additional info on how we decide our salaries.

We’re a world async far flung corporate with a various crew of other people from in all places the arena who percentage a commonplace trust in dwelling our highest paintings lifestyles. We imagine deeply within the concept of transparency and percentage our Flow Guide publicly so doable new crew participants can see first hand our perks & advantages in addition to our techniques of operating. If you are feeling like you’ll thrive at Flow to do your highest paintings, we would like to listen to from you.

Hiring Procedure For This Position
You’ll to find numerous helpful details about our interview procedure and what it’s like to enroll in our international crew at the Flow careers web page. The hiring procedure for this function seems like this:

  • Preliminary First Meet (20 min): You’ll be able to meet with Julia Fulton, Ability Supervisor, to speak about your passion within the function and evaluate your questions on operating at Flow.
  • Take House Task: Applicants who transfer ahead shall be invited to finish a technical task for the engineering crew to study. It is a 4-hour paid task. Applicants will obtain high-level comments from the hiring crew and people who transfer ahead will continue to the technical interview degree to speak about effects additional in additional element.
  • Technical Interview (30 min): You’ll meet with Fabio Azevedo, Entrance-Finish Clothier, and Guido D’Orsi, Entrance-Finish Efficiency Engineer, to be informed extra about your talents and enjoy in addition to deep dive into your take-home task.
  • Supervisor Interview (45 min): You’ll meet with Haakon Jack, Interfaces Group Lead, and Colin Ross, Director of Engineering, to speak about your technical enjoy and objectives for the function.
  • Founder Interview (30 min): You’ll meet with Lars, Flow’s CTO, to get to understand you and notice in case you have doable to be a perfect addition to the crew.
Notice: Business analysis displays that girls and the ones in historically underrepresented teams typically don’t observe to jobs until they take a look at all of the containers for the function. If you are feeling strongly that you’ve what it takes for this function however don’t take a look at 100% of the containers—that’s k—we inspire you to use anyway and spotlight what you’ll convey to the desk.

To use:

Leave a Reply

Your email address will not be published. Required fields are marked *